ICorProfilerInfo::GetClassIDInfo 方法

获取指定类的父模块和元数据标记。

HRESULT GetClassIDInfo(
    [in]  ClassID   classId,
    [out] ModuleID  *pModuleId,
    [out] mdTypeDef *pTypeDefToken);

参数

  • classId
    [in] 要获取其信息的类的 ID。

  • pModuleId
    [out] 一个指针,它指向该类的父模块的 ID。

  • pTypeDefToken
    [out] 一个指向该类的元数据标记的指针。

备注

探查器代码可以调用 ICorProfilerInfo::GetModuleMetaData 来获取给定模块的元数据接口。 随后可以使用返回到 pTypeDefToken 所引用的位置的元数据标记来访问该类的元数据。

若要获取有关泛型类型的更多信息,请使用 ICorProfilerInfo2::GetClassIDInfo2

要求

**平台:**请参见 .NET Framework 系统要求

**头文件:**CorProf.idl、CorProf.h

**库:**CorGuids.lib

**.NET Framework 版本:**4、3.5 SP1、3.5、3.0 SP1、3.0、2.0 SP1、2.0

请参见

参考

ICorProfilerInfo 接口